OK, I'll give you instructions. Hope you can follow them. You may need somebody with electronics skill and equipment to help you.
You need to remove the processor from the socket, find that R2 pin from the socket (You can use the processor pinout picture on page 55 to determine position of the pin).
You need a 10 cm thin wire (wire-wrap wire) and a 1kohm resistor. Connect the wire to the pin R2 hole in the socket. Put the processor to the socket. Then connects the the other end of the wire to 1kohm resistor. Then connect the other end of the 1kohm resistor to 0V. You can find 0V on -end of electrolytic capacitors.
Then boot. Install DeepSleep utility. reboot. Run DeepSleep. Now you should have higher speed.

at page 55 in the note 2 it says:
For any of the following conditions, the pin/ball P1 must be connected to Vcc:
• All processors with a nominal core operating voltage less than 1.35V or greater than 1.60V
• All processors based on any new steppings following C-step
For all other processors based on A2/B0/C0 stepping, the pin/ball P1 can be connected to either Vcc or Vcct.
the piii 500, originally mounted, is based on stepping PA2, while the 800 and the 1000 processors are based on stepping PD0.
if the pin p1 is connected to vcct, maybe, i can't use higher speed on the 800 and 1000 processors.what do you think?
